How much does it cost to rent a home in Springdale?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Springdale 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,149 | $899 | $1,600 |
Springdale 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,750 | $1,075 | $3,600 |
Springdale 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,150 | $1,500 | $3,150 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Springdale
What type of rentals are currently available in Springdale?
There are currently 58 Apartments for Rent in Springdale, IN with pricing that ranges from $625 to $2,299. There are also 63 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Springdale ranging from $595 to $3,600.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Springdale?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Springdale ranges from $595 to $3,600 with an average monthly rent of $1,458.
